Output 08c3ef1b55b23721e1c3680f2043ceac92856dd150ab63c04e3ee42b91e414ba:0

value
43893600
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1e840db253a118d84cd8b0eef5983027aa603522 OP_EQUALVERIFY OP_CHECKSIG
address
13nMTzboiVN4HihbinNZUDEBhEx4xaRTWx
transaction
08c3ef1b55b23721e1c3680f2043ceac92856dd150ab63c04e3ee42b91e414ba
confirmations
457598
spent
true